A: Currently, the United States depends on fossil fuels from foreign countries, especially oil, from potentially unstable or unfriendly regions. These supplies are often vulnerable to political upheaval, embargoes, trade disputes, and other many other sudden disruptions. In 1973 we imported about 34% of our oil, and the 1973 oil embargo caused a serious blow to our economy. However, we currently import over 53% of our oil and are thus far more vulnerable every year going forward. By choosing solar energy systems and the use o solar panels for solar heating you can help reduce our dependency, making our economy, the nation, and your family much more secure.
A: Because solar energy is generated locally, the energy dollars will stay local. However, when the US imports oil and natural gas to cover our energy needs, the costs add up to billions of dollars, and most of that money leaves the country. By keeping these energy dollars at home in our local communities when you turn your home into a solar powered home, it will help create economic growth and benefit society.
